Exploring the Artistic Brilliance of Aleksandr Sergeyvich Dargomyzhsky

Who Was Aleksandr Sergeyvich Dargomyzhsky? A Glimpse into His Life

Early Life and Musical Beginnings

Aleksandr Sergeyvich Dargomyzhsky was born on February 14, 1813, in the vibrant city of St. Petersburg, Russia. He grew up in a culturally rich environment that nurtured his early musical talents. Dargomyzhsky began his formal music education at the St. Petersburg Conservatory, where he honed his skills in composition and performance. His early exposure to Russian folk music deeply influenced his later works, allowing him to blend traditional melodies with classical forms.

Influences and Inspirations in Dargomyzhsky's Work

Dargomyzhsky drew inspiration from a variety of sources, including the works of Mikhail Glinka and the rich tapestry of Russian folklore. His passion for opera led him to create significant works like "Rusalka," which showcased his innovative approach to musical storytelling. He was also influenced by the socio-political changes in Russia, which shaped his artistic vision and commitment to expressing national identity through music.

Legacy and Impact on Russian Music

Dargomyzhsky's contributions to Russian music are profound. He is often credited with paving the way for future composers, including Rimsky-Korsakov and Tchaikovsky. His emphasis on incorporating Russian themes and folk elements into classical music helped establish a unique Russian musical identity. Today, Dargomyzhsky is celebrated not only for his compositions but also for his role in the development of Russian opera.

Konstantin Makovsky: The Master Behind the Portrait

Biography of Konstantin Makovsky: A Renowned Russian Painter

Konstantin Makovsky, born in 1839, was a prominent Russian painter known for his vivid and emotive portraits. He studied at the Imperial Academy of Arts in St. Petersburg, where he developed a keen eye for detail and a passion for capturing the human spirit. Makovsky's works often reflect the opulence of 19th-century Russian society, making him a key figure in the Russian art scene.

Artistic Style and Techniques of Makovsky

Makovsky's artistic style is characterized by his use of rich colors and intricate details. He employed techniques such as chiaroscuro to create depth and dimension in his portraits. His ability to convey emotion through facial expressions and gestures sets his work apart. Makovsky's portraits often feature elaborate costumes and settings, reflecting the cultural richness of his subjects.

Notable Works and Contributions to Russian Art

In addition to the portrait of Dargomyzhsky, Makovsky created numerous notable works, including "The Boyar's Wedding" and "The Princess Tarakanova." His contributions to Russian art extend beyond painting; he played a significant role in the revival of interest in historical themes and Russian folklore in art. Makovsky's legacy continues to inspire artists and art lovers alike.
